Output c86cd8a9644548d26ed2c7439f4ea1ef3fd3fbbd9476a545554e6001dcaa88d5:0

value
1016431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d0e44b1e731149c547687b610e846c7a5e666c5 OP_EQUAL
address
3BdefqNoZAujjGouD5hcTskhujYDVuh4Pn
transaction
c86cd8a9644548d26ed2c7439f4ea1ef3fd3fbbd9476a545554e6001dcaa88d5
confirmations
337257
spent
true